Publisher's summary

Unlock the secrets to surviving puberty, mastering the dating world, and staying safe, even if these topics make your skin crawl. This is your indispensable guide to sex education without the "awkward parent talk"!

Is puberty turning your life upside down, triggering questions you're too embarrassed to ask your parents?

Do you wonder how to navigate the dating world, understand the concept of consent, or protect yourself online, but don't know where to seek reliable, non-judgmental advice?

Or perhaps you're a parent looking for a resource to help your teen understand these critical topics but do not know where to start or how to approach it?

You're not alone.

As teenagers, venturing into the world of puberty, dating, and sexual health can be as exciting as it is overwhelming. And as parents, guiding your teens through these challenges with sensitivity and accuracy is often uncharted territory.

The good news is that you don't have to traverse this journey alone or in silence.

Introducing a comprehensive guide that answers the pressing questions you may find too awkward to ask your parents. This book is your safe space for understanding and embracing puberty, dating, and vital aspects of staying safe.

Here's just a taste of what you'll discover in this life-changing guide:

Navigating Puberty: Understand what changes to expect during this crucial time, and how to manage them with confidence.

The Joys and Challenges of the Dating World: Explore how to establish healthy relationships.

Learn about consent and how important it is.

Safe Sex and Contraception: Discover different contraceptive methods, their effectiveness, proper use, and importance in preventing unintended pregnancies and STIs.

Online Safety: Learn how to avoid online predators and protect your personal information in the digital sphere.

Overcome the discomfort of discussing these subjects by equipping yourself with knowledge, understanding, and sensitivity.

Great to spark good discussions

Well, I am at that time in parenthood where we are discussing sexual education. My daughter will soon be an adult and her world is going to open up quite quickly with going to college and being on her own and so many new experiences and situations are going to come her way. We have talked but we have never really dove into the topics that are shared in this book. I am realizing it is never too early to start having these discussions so that your kids can become comfortable with themselves and be prepared so that they can be proactive instead of reactive.

Chapter 7 on Invisible Fences of Relationships was great to listen to because she is now in a relationship with someone and he treats her amazing. Her best friend on the other hand has a very controlling and narcissistic boyfriend and my daughter is not quite sure how to help her she doesn't understand why her friend doesn't see the issues. After she listened to this chapter, it allowed us to have an open conversation which I think helped her out.

As a parent, there is so much we need to teach our kids and sometimes we miss the mark so when there is a book that can bring these topics all together in one so that you can have the conversations, and feel good about the education being provided and start having an open and honest dialogue, it's great and it provides some relief.
